Habitat & Geographic Range

Aconite

Habitat

Found across multiple habitat types including temperate broadleaf and mixed forests, temperate coniferous forests, and boreal forests and taiga, among 4 distinct biome types within the Palearctic biogeographic realm. Populations are also found in montane and highland environments at higher elevations.

Range

Found across Europe (12 countries) and North America (Canada, United States). Currently classified as Critically Endangered on the IUCN Red List, this species faces significant conservation challenges across its range.

red kangaroo

The largest kangaroo and largest marsupial on Earth, red kangaroos can stand 2 meters tall and weigh 90 kg, inhabiting the arid and semi-arid regions of inland Australia. Highly adapted to harsh desert conditions, they can survive without drinking water for long periods by extracting moisture from vegetation. Powerful hind legs enable 9-meter leaps and speeds up to 70 km/h. Males engage in ritualistic boxing contests to compete for females.
